Ubisoft Names Bernd Diemer As New Vice President of Editorial – Social Experience

Ubisoft today announced a new addition to their Global Creative Office, the group responsible for overseeing and directing the creative vision of its games. Bernd Diemer, a 20-year veteran of the games industry, takes on the role of Vice President of Editorial - Social Experience, with the task of driving and enhancing social experiences within Ubisoft's games.

Based out of the UK, Diemer has a wealth of experience and has won multiple awards from his work on hit games such as Crysis, Star Wars: Battlefront, Battlefield, and Horizon: Zero Dawn as both a Creative Director and Game Designer. A tenured Professor of Game Design at Technical University Cologne, he also has a passion for education in game design and passing on his extensive knowledge and experience. His new role will see him working with Ubisoft's game teams across the world to foster more inclusive, positive, and engaging play spaces by leveraging the innovations in technology and design spearheaded by Ubisoft's teams of talented game makers. Diemer's appointment speaks to Ubisoft's focus on social experience as a core pillar of the company's vision for the future of video games as positive spaces where players can connect, interact, and create together.
